Please read the thread i posted in submissions called "Educating the Educated" part of it is about the recent discovery that the CB2 receptor ( the second receptor in the brain that accepts cannabinoids) is related to bone density regulation. Scientists ar Bonn University have been able to isolate a cannabinoid that bonds specifically to this receptor and noticed a diminish in bone loss. There is a specific cannabinoid that will help you. Naturally they did not release any information about which cannabinoid it is.
